Is the Malaysian fruit bat and the flying fox the same bat?

Fruit bats refer to the family Pteropodidae so yes, the Malaysian Flying Fox is a fruit bat, but Pteropodidaeincludes many other species as well, like:Grey-headed Flying FoxSpectacled Flying FoxLittle Red Fruit BatTube-nosed Fruit Bat etc.The Malaysian Flying Fox is also known as Large Flying Fox or Giant Flying Fox because it is the largest bat on earth.
